2How does Missouri's humid climate affect my choice of flooring and its installation?

Southwest Missouri's humidity, with hot summers and variable seasons, can cause wood floors to expand and contract and may affect adhesive curing times. We recommend choosing moisture-resistant options like luxury vinyl plank (LVP) or tile for basements and using acclimated solid hardwood with proper expansion gaps. Professional installers in Stotts City will plan installations for periods of moderate indoor humidity and ensure proper vapor barriers are in place, which is crucial for long-term durability.

3Are there specific permits or regulations for flooring installation in Stotts City, Missouri?

For standard residential flooring replacement, you typically do not need a permit in Stotts City. However, if the installation is part of a larger remodel that involves structural changes to the subfloor or requires electrical work, you should check with the Stotts City Clerk or Lawrence County building department. A reputable local installer will be familiar with these requirements and handle any necessary compliance for you.

5What is the best time of year to schedule flooring installation in this region, and how long does a typical project take?

Late spring and early fall are ideal in Stotts City, as moderate temperatures and lower humidity allow for proper material acclimation and adhesive setting. A typical single-room installation (e.g., a living room) takes 1-2 days, while a whole-house project may take 3-7 days, depending on the material and subfloor prep needed. Schedule ahead, as local installers' availability can be limited during peak summer renovation season.
